Topics Covered
Introduction to Magnetic Components: Understanding the basics of transformers and inductors and their significance in power electronics.
Material Science for Magnetics: Comprehensive coverage of core materials, including ferrites, laminations, and advanced composites.
Design Principles: Guidelines for winding, core selection, and loss minimization in transformers and inductors.
High-Frequency Magnetics: Techniques for designing components that operate efficiently at high frequencies.
Thermal Management: Insights into heat dissipation and cooling strategies to ensure reliability and longevity.
Specialized Applications: Discusses the use of magnetics in renewable energy systems, electric vehicles, and telecommunications.
